SUPPLEMENTARY, adjective. Additional; added to supply what is wanted.
SUPPLEMENTARY ANGLES, noun. (geometry) A pair of angles that sum to 180 degrees.

SUPPLEMENTARY, adjective. Functioning in a supporting capacity; "the main library and its auxiliary branches".
SUPPLEMENTARY, adjective. Added to complete or make up a deficiency; "produced supplementary volumes".
